Gank Pegangsaan

Gank Pegangsaan is an Indonesian progressive rock band that was formed in the 1970s. Its first album, Palestina, released in 1991, was a hit with the single Dirimu. This was followed by the albums Palestina II (1994), and Kerusuhan (1997).[1]
Members
- Keenan Nasution - Vocals, percussion
- Harry Sabar - Vocals, percussion
- Fariz RM - Vocals, percussion
- Molly Gagola - Guitar
- Eet Sjahranie - Guitar
- Sitoresmi Prabuningrat - Vocals
- Harry Minggoes - Vocals, bass, acoustic guitar
Discography
- Palestina (1991)
- Palestina II (1994)
- Kerusuhan (1997)
